Output d8e84401826515f2e2ba22915c0b24a5ee64a940d101318b711dc1c8af6c93c8:9

value
2185546
script pubkey
OP_0 OP_PUSHBYTES_20 3681e457924770ecf6e8f0a68be347c922950133
address
bc1qx6q7g4ujgacweahg7znghc68ey3f2qfnp3p58u
transaction
d8e84401826515f2e2ba22915c0b24a5ee64a940d101318b711dc1c8af6c93c8
confirmations
28443
spent
true